Texas Heelers are an
all-American breed , as the name suggests, that originated in Texas. They began to gain more recognition in the mid-20th century, but they are not officially recognized by major kennel clubs such as the American Kennel Club (AKC). Because these pups don’t follow a breed confirmation standard, their physical appearance might vary from one to another. However, looking at the parent breeds can be really helpful for getting an idea of what colors, patterns, and size you might expect
